Re: NATURAL DEODORANTS
LuvMeLuvMyFro wrote:I too am looking for a really good natural deodorant. I have onl tried one I think the name of it was Naturally Fresh. I didn't care for it because I felt like it didn't hold. I hate having pit marks! I had been using the clinical ones but I wanted a change.
I need one that keeps you dry all day and odorless any suggestions?
To my knowledge you won't find one. Antiperspirant is what keeps you dry and those are drugs/chemicals regulated by the FDA that physiologically inhibits your sweat glands from producing sweat. You can find a deodorant that holds for a long time and salt/crystal deodorants are clear just keep in mind that deodorant and antiperspirant aren't the same thing.
